The Honda repair market for Tygh Valley residents is characterized by a reliance on service providers in neighboring, larger towns. There are no dedicated Honda specialists within Tygh Valley itself due to its small population. The primary service hubs are The Dalles (approx. 30-40 minutes away) and Hood River (approx. 45-60 minutes away). Competition is moderate among the handful of qualified shops in these areas. The market offers a clear choice between independent specialists (often perceived as more cost-effective for older models and non-warranty work) and the authorized dealership (essential for warranty, recall, and highly complex proprietary system work). Typical pricing is in line with semi-rural markets, with independent shop labor rates being moderately lower than the dealership's. Overall, the quality of service available to Tygh Valley Honda owners is good, requiring a short drive for expert care.
